OPP officials allege: The Walpole Island Police Service, with the assistance of the Ontario Provincial Police, is investigating a death on Squirrel Island Road.
Police say that on Thursday, Jan. 1, 2026, at approximately 8:05 a.m., members of Walpole Island Police Service and the Lambton County detachment of the OPP responded to a reported disturbance involving a firearm on Squirrel Island Road on Walpole Island First Nation.
When officers arrived, they located an individual suffering from apparent gunshot wounds.
The victim, a 29-year-old individual of Walpole Island First Nation, was pronounced deceased at the scene.
As a result of the investigation to date, one individual was taken into custody without incident.
The accused remains in custody and is scheduled to appear before the Ontario Court of Justice in Sarnia on Wednesday, Jan. 7, 2026.
Police say there is no additional threat to public safety.
The investigation is ongoing under the direction of the OPP Criminal Investigation Branch, in conjunction with the Walpole Island Police Service, the Lambton County OPP Crime Unit, the Office of the Chief Coroner and the Ontario Forensic Pathology Service.
